Domain: The Antigua Distillery

Antigua Distillers Ltd was founded in 1929 by a cooperative of local rum retailers who wanted control over the production of their stocks. The distillery began operating three years later, which each of the cooperative’s owners bottling their own label of rum produced at the distillery. The distillery’s first collaborative rum, Cavalier Antigua Label, was released in 1947 and went on to become the now well-known brand English Harbour. The historic Savalle column still was replaced with a John Dore column still in 1991.
